William Shatner's Weird or What? [HD]
World Broadcast Premiere (10x60mins)
Wednesdays at 10 pm ET/PT beginning September 1
Join screen legend William Shatner as we investigate all that’s weird in the world and attempt to find logical, scientific answers to mystifying, real-life events. From paranormal phenomena and strange creatures, to puzzling natural disasters and medical oddities, William Shatner’s Weird or What attempts to explain the seemingly unexplainable. -
DIY Network Canada: House Crashers
Canadian Broadcast Premiere
Wednesdays at 9pm ET/6pm PT beginning September 8 House Crashers is ambush renovation at its best. Host and contractor Josh Temple stalks a big-box home improvement store looking for unsuspecting weekend warriors, then follows them home with a large crew of experts in tow. Watch as stunned homeowners who journeyed into the store to fix a simple leaky faucet end up winning the remodeling lottery with dramatic, eye-popping room transformations. -
DIY Network Canada: Bath Crashers
Canadian Broadcast Premiere
Tuesday at 10pm ET/7pm PT beginning September 7
DIY Network is on a mission to crash and trash bathrooms, transforming them into stunning, functional and modern living spaces in the new series Bath Crashers. Crasher Matt Muenster ambushes homeowners while they're home improvement shopping. When he identifies the ultimate bathroom challenge, he follows the lucky homeowner home and totally overhauls a bathroom in need of repair. -
Food Network: Jamie's American Road Trip
North American Broadcast Premiere
November 2009
Jamie is heading off the beaten track to find the real underground food and meet up with the unsung heroes who make American food far more interesting and varied than its reputation allows. Rather than fancy restaurants and top chefs, he'll be meeting, and learning from, real cooks making honest food for working people at street stalls, off-road diners and down-to-earth local restaurants. Along the way, he’s picking up delicious new recipes, experiencing tastes old and new, and learning how other cultures adapt when they come to the USA. -
History Television: Trashopolis
[HD] (5x60min)
(World Broadcast Premiere)
Thursdays at 10 pm ET/PT beginning September 2
Trashopolis explores the most enchanting and iconic cities in the world and attempts to unlock their dark, dirty little secrets – through their trash. From Paris and Rome to New York, London and Cairo, this five-part series digs up the unexplored history of these great cities in an effort to better understand what made them the way that they are today. -
History Television: Nazi Hunters
[HD] (8x60min)
(World Broadcast Premiere)
Mondays at 8 pm ET/PT beginning September 13
Nazi Hunters tells the story of a tenacious group of people who have painstakingly hunted down some of the most-hated and reviled people in history. Narrated by real-life Nazi hunters, each episode follows one electrifying mission, from Klaus Barbie’s dramatic pursuit in Bolivia, to the audacious Mossad operation to kidnap Adolf Eichmann in Buenos Aires. -
History Television: American Pickers
[HD] (10x60min)
Canadian Broadcast Premiere
Tuesdays at 10 pm ET/PT beginning August 31
‘Pickers’ Mike Wolfe and Frank Fritz are on a mission to recycle America, even if it means diving into countless piles of grimy junk or getting chased off a gun-wielding homeowner's land. Hitting back roads from coast to coast, the two men earn a living by restoring forgotten relics to their former glory, transforming one person's trash into another's treasure. Join Mike and Frank as they scour the country for hidden gems in junkyards, basements and barns, and meet eccentric and funny people with incredible stories along the way.
